The accused/applicant has moved this bail application under Section 439 of the Code of Criminal Procedure, 1973 for releasing him on regular bail during trial in connection with Crime No.67/2015, registered at Police Station:Excise Circle, Dhamdha, Distt. Durg, for the offence punishable under Sections 34 (1) (a) and 34 (2) of the Chhattisgarh Excise Act, 1915.
2. Case of the prosecution, in brief, is that 80.640 bulk liters of illicit liquor was seized by the police from the present applicant.
3. Taking into consideration the nature and gravity of offence, the provisions contained in Section 59-A (ii) of the Chhattisgarh Excise Act, 1915, and previous criminal antecedents of the applicant, I am not inclined to grant bail to the applicant. The application is rejected. Sd/- (Sanjay K. Agrawal) Judge Soma
